Aries Wealth Management Purchases 540 Shares of TotalEnergies SE (NYSE:TTE)

Aries Wealth Management increased its holdings in TotalEnergies SE (NYSE:TTEFree Report) by 7.4% in the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 7,837 shares of the company’s stock after acquiring an additional 540 shares during the period. Aries Wealth Management’s holdings in TotalEnergies were worth $427,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

About TotalEnergies

(Free Report)

TotalEnergies SE, a multi-energy company, produces and markets oil and biofuels, natural gas, green gases, renewables, and electricity in France, rest of Europe, North America, Africa, and internationally. It operates through five segments: Exploration & Production, Integrated LNG, Integrated Power, Refining & Chemicals, and Marketing & Services.
